Sadio Mane

Sadio Mane, born on April 10, 1992, in Sédhiou, Senegal, is a professional footballer who currently plays as a forward for Al Nassr in the Saudi Pro League and serves as the captain of the Senegal national team. Renowned for his speed, dribbling ability, and goal-scoring prowess, Mané is widely regarded as one of the greatest African players of all time.

Sadio Mane Early Life and Youth Career

Mané's football journey began in his hometown of Sédhiou, where he played for local clubs before joining the Génération Foot academy. His impressive performances at the academy caught the attention of scouts, leading to his move to FC Metz in France in 2011. He made his professional debut for Metz in 2012 but had a challenging first season in Ligue 2.

Professional Career

Red Bull Salzburg

In 2012, after just one season with Metz, Mané transferred to Red Bull Salzburg for approximately €4 million. His time in Austria proved pivotal for his development:
- Domestic Success: Mané won the Austrian Bundesliga and the Austrian Cup during the 2013-14 season, scoring 31 goals in 63 appearances.
- Recognition: His performances helped establish him as one of Europe’s rising stars.

Southampton

In September 2014, Mané signed with Southampton for a club-record fee of £11.8 million:
- Record-Breaking Hat-Trick: He made headlines by scoring the fastest hat-trick in Premier League history, netting three goals in just 176 seconds during a match against Aston Villa in 2015.
- Impactful Player: Over two seasons with Southampton, he scored 21 goals in 67 appearances, showcasing his talent and earning a move to a bigger club.

Liverpool

In June 2016, Mané joined Liverpool for a reported fee of £34 million, making him the most expensive African player at that time:
- Key Player: At Liverpool, he formed a formidable attacking trio with Mohamed Salah and Roberto Firmino. Together, they played a crucial role in Liverpool's success.
- Champions League Triumph: Mané helped Liverpool win the UEFA Champions League in 2019 and was instrumental during their Premier League title-winning campaign in 2020, ending a 30-year wait for the league trophy.
- Individual Accolades: He finished as joint top scorer in the Premier League during the 2018-19 season and was named African Footballer of the Year that same year.

During his time at Liverpool, Mané scored 90 goals in 196 appearances, becoming one of the club's all-time greats.

International Career

Mané has been a key player for the Senegal national team since making his debut in 2012:
- Major Tournaments: He represented Senegal at multiple Africa Cup of Nations tournaments and played a vital role in their runners-up finish in 2019.
- Historic Victory: In 2021, he scored the winning penalty kick in the final against Egypt to secure Senegal's first Africa Cup of Nations title. He was also named Player of the Tournament.
- World Cup Participation: Mané represented Senegal at the FIFA World Cup in 2018 and again in 2022.

As of October 2023, he has earned over 100 caps for Senegal and is one of their all-time leading goal scorers.

Playing Style

Sadio Mané is known for his explosive pace, technical skill, and ability to score from various positions on the field. Standing at 5 feet 9 inches (1.75 m) tall, he combines agility with strength. His ability to take on defenders and create goal-scoring opportunities makes him a constant threat. Additionally, Mané is recognized for his pressing ability and work rate off the ball.
